predator calls for locating birds
 
I have a predator call that imitates the sound of a dying rabbit, and have been told that it would work good as a locator call. has anyone used one or knows if they work to find toms?

My buddy and I were tagged out in the Black Hills last year and had a few days left. We decided to try and call up a yote with an electronic caller. It had one button called the screamin chicken or something like that.:DFunny but it worked.Man, we had a group of birds going nuts everytime we tried it. I think any type of call can get you a shock gobble if used at the right time. I carry my goose call with me when other locators fail.
